The defining characteristic of top-quality hearing aids for music enthusiasts is their ability to deliver exceptional sound quality. Advanced audio processing technology ensures that every note comes through with remarkable clarity, transforming the listening experience into something vibrant and truly enjoyable. Music lovers gain immense advantages from cutting-edge digital signal processing features, which minimize distortion and amplify the richness of melodies. This technology allows for an authentic appreciation of music, enabling users to experience it exactly as the artists intended.
Modern hearing aids are equipped with sophisticated algorithms designed to analyze and enhance audio signals. This innovative technology allows users to relish crisp, clear musical notes across an array of genres, whether they are captivated by the delicate strings of a symphony or the booming bass of contemporary pop. Furthermore, these devices can dynamically adjust their settings to align with varying musical settings, providing a tailored auditory experience that maximizes enjoyment for the listener.
For music lovers, long-lasting battery life is an essential consideration when selecting hearing aids, especially for those who love extended listening sessions. The demands of enjoying music—whether at concerts, in the comfort of home, or while commuting—call for devices that can sustain prolonged use without interruption. Users can rest easy knowing that their hearing aids will function reliably throughout the day, allowing for an uninterrupted musical journey.
Recent innovations in battery technology have led to significant improvements in longevity, with some models offering rechargeable capabilities that eliminate the hassle of frequent battery changes. This not only enhances user convenience but also promotes eco-friendliness, as it helps reduce waste while users enjoy their favorite melodies.

The advent of advanced noise cancellation technology is a transformative feature for music enthusiasts utilizing hearing aids. This innovative capability reduces unwanted background sounds, allowing users to hone in on the music with clarity. Picture enjoying your favorite tracks at a bustling concert or in a lively café without distractions from surrounding noise—this is the remarkable advantage of contemporary hearing aids designed with superior noise suppression.
These devices continuously analyze the acoustic environment in real time, adjusting their settings to filter out distractions while enhancing the preferred audio frequencies. This technology is particularly vital for individuals with hearing loss, as it allows them to fully appreciate audio content in various settings, ensuring that music, conversations, and ambient sounds blend harmoniously for an enriched experience.

Achieving the ideal balance between volume and clarity is essential for music lovers using hearing aids. Advanced mechanisms ensure that distortion remains minimized even at elevated volumes, allowing users to enjoy their favorite tracks without sacrificing quality. This feature is critical for maintaining comfort during prolonged listening, where excessive volume can lead to fatigue and discomfort.
By employing sophisticated algorithms that regulate sound output, hearing aids can prevent distortion, thereby preserving the authenticity of the music. This meticulous attention to detail ensures that music enthusiasts can indulge in their favorite tunes without concerns about sound degradation.

Multiple listening modes have a significant impact on how hearing aids cater to a spectrum of musical tastes. These versatile settings adapt to different music genres, allowing users to personalize their experiences based on their preferences. For instance, modes may prioritize clarity for classical music while enhancing bass for pop or rock genres, ensuring an optimal sound experience regardless of the style.
By utilizing these settings, users can enjoy a tailored listening experience that aligns with their musical selections, amplifying overall enjoyment and connection to the music. This adaptability is a key feature that distinguishes the best hearing aids for music enthusiasts.

Avoiding common usage errors is crucial for maximizing the benefits of hearing aids while enjoying music. Issues such as improper fitting can greatly affect sound quality and comfort. Ensuring a proper fit not only enhances audio experience but also reduces the likelihood of discomfort or feedback.
Additionally, users should be cautious about volume levels. Listening at excessively high volumes can lead to distortion and potential long-term damage. By being aware of these pitfalls and implementing best practices, users can enjoy music to its fullest without compromising their hearing health.
